I just bought an egg turner used off Craigslist. Plugged it in, and yep, it's moving the eggs, slowly.

Question: It turns the eggs to the right (or left, if you're looking at it upside down, LOL!) and then upright again. Then right, then upright again.

Is it supposed to work that way? Or is it supposed to swing a full, ummm, guess it would be 180 degrees (half circle) right, up, left, up, right. left, etc?

I checked the instructions online (didn't come with original set) and all it said was the eggs would move slowly. Nothing about HOW FAR they are supposed to move, LOL!

Can you help? Tell me if this is how yours works!

Thanks!
 
It goes to the right, almost laying flat. It then goes to the left, almost laying flat. Hope you understood that.
 
Thanks, Pineknot!

I think I found the problem - my glove I use for handling eggs was sitting under the incubator on one side.

After you posted, I started messing around with the unit, adjusting the turner inside to make sure it was flat and nothing was "hung up" inside. Then I noticed the whole unit wasn't laying flat! Whoops!!!

Thanks so much for your post - at least I knew that I needed to look for something, this being my first time using the turner, I was thinking maybe that was just how it worked!

Going to check on it in an hour or so, see if the eggs start leaning the OTHER way, now!
